Title:
Bug Warz
Target Platform:
PC - WinXP
Game Engine:
FlatRedBall - www.flatredball.com
Summary:
Bug Warz is a multiplayer platformer/fighting game where players fight battles on teams and can evolve their insect's colony to specialize and improve their overall performance. The game focuses on smooth animation, teamwork, specialization, replay factor, game balance, and progression.
Theme:
Humans are gone, and bugs are left as the animal best fit for survival. Rapid evolution has improved the intelligence of the insects and they begin to emulate the human behavior that they have seen in their urban environments. There are four insect types: The Hip-Hop Ant, the Italian Mobster Beetle, the Kung-Fu Mantis, and the Dirty Fly.
The game will have a cartoony urban feel. Common weapons will include the baseball bat, beer bottle, uzi, and handgun. Hip hop beats will be playing during the battles and menus.
Current Progress:
Concept creation began in Jan 05, character creation in March 05. We expect the game to be finished in Dec 05 or Jan 06. The game is around 40 - 50% complete. All four insect types are drawn, scanned, converted to digital sprites. Three of the four are rigged, animated, and implemented into a working demo. As we wrap up character creation, we are looking moving into level creation.
